Helpful Tips

Storage

  • Store the curry sauce and rice separately in airtight containers in the fridge for up to 3 days.
  • Keep seared chicken in a separate container and reheat in a hot pan to retain crispiness.
  • Reheat the curry sauce gently on the stove or in the microwave with a splash of water or stock to loosen.
  • Freeze curry sauce only (not rice or chicken) for up to 2 months. Defrost overnight in the fridge before reheating.

Substitutions

  • Chicken thighs → chicken breast, sliced into strips (reduce cook time slightly as breast cooks faster)
  • Chicken stock or bone broth → vegetable stock for a lighter option
  • Lemongrass paste → 1 fresh lemongrass stalk, white part only, finely chopped
  • Brown sugar → palm sugar for a more traditional flavour
  • Bok choy → broccolini, pak choy, or snow peas

Serving Suggestions

Serve the jasmine rice in a bowl, top with sliced chicken and bok choy, then ladle the curry sauce generously over everything. Finish with fresh coriander, sliced red chilli, and an extra squeeze of lime at the table.
